Between two north Baltimore highways

Perring Loch, named for its location between Perring Parkway and Loch Raven Boulevard, is an entirely residential neighborhood in north Baltimore. The web of midcentury townhouses that make up the tightly clustered streets dwell in the shadow of MedStar Good Samaritan Hospital, an institution that has been named by U.S. News & World Report as Top 50 for orthopedics, diabetic care and geriatric medicine. The neighborhood is also perched just north of Morgan State University, the largest of Maryland’s historically Black colleges. “It’s a quiet neighborhood, well-positioned for access to the city and the county,” says Charles Billig, principal broker with A.J. Billig & Co. auctioneers. “Living there you’re not far from the city, but you’re also close to Towson. You have Towson University to one side and Morgan State to the other. Owners tend to settle there, which helps to make it a community. It’s not always easy to find that in the city.” This neighborly atmosphere helps to bolster the area’s CAP Index crime score, which sits at a 3 out of 10. Perring Loch is a north Baltimore neighborhood where residents can experience all the city has to offer and come home to a comfortable suburban roost.

A community of mid-century townhouses

Densely clustered townhouses are spread across the net-like streets of Perring Loch in orderly rows, all made of red brick and standing on narrow lots that enjoy small front and backyards. They are set back from the sidewalks by walkways, which lead to short stairways and stoops flanked by manicured bushes. Some backyards are entirely comprised of concrete driveways, while others have space enough for sheds and small gardens. Street parking is the norm, with some spots shaded by tall leafy trees during the muggy summer months. “It’s all mid- to late-1950s townhouses,” Billig says. “It’s been a pretty stable, owner-occupied place since the 1970s at least.” These homes tend to cost anywhere from $145,000 to $300,000 depending on the number of available bedrooms and the condition of the property.

Crabcakes at Koko's pub on Harford Road

Lidl is the closest grocery store to Perring Loch, located on the other side of Morgan State University’s campus. The Safeway on Harford Road is another nearby option, as is Harvest Fare, a locally owned Ace Hardware extension where folks can pick up fresh produce and any necessary supplies for weekend home improvement projects. Harford Road is a bastion of business activity, where locals can grab a cup of Baltimore’s favorite coffee at Zeke’s before heading to One Sweet Moment for a classic egg custard-flavored snowball topped with marshmallow cream. Koko’s Pub is among the most popular stops in the state for Maryland-style crab cakes. Two miles on the other side of the neighborhood is York Road and Belvedere Square Market. This collection of boutique shops and restaurants draws regular crowds during lunch hours, while Swallow at the Hollow, just across the street, has proved to be one of Baltimore’s all-time favorite dive bars.

Sports downtown and movies at The Senator

Heading down Harford Road is the quickest way to get to downtown, where orange-clad locals and out-of-towners gather at Camden Yards for Orioles games. During football season, crowds throng to M&T Bank Stadium to cheer on the Ravens. Those residents who prefer to avoid sporting events can head to the Baltimore Museum of Art, which features exhibits of work ranging from classical Japanese prints to modern performance installations. “The Senator Theater is right there, too,” says Billig. This classic movie house opened in 1939 and draws visitors regularly looking to appreciate its Art Deco style and to catch the latest blockbuster films.

Walking distance from Northwood Elementary

Northwood Elementary School, which scores a C-minus from Niche, is closest to the neighborhood, and within 15 minutes walking distance of nearly every house. The school has also been home to the Northwood Recreation Center since 1964. Students may then attend their choice of Baltimore City’s middle and high schools, such as Garret Heights Elementary Middle and Mergenthaler Vocational-Technical High School, both also rated C-minus. Mergenthaler High, known colloquially as MERVO, offers students the ability to earn technical certifications in over a dozen pathways, from electrical and masonry trades to health and bioscience fields.

Summer afternoons at Swan Lake Swim Club

At Woodbourne Avenue Park, in the center of the community, children can romp on the jungle gym and swing on the swing set. The Swan Lake Swim Club is a private member-managed pool where kids can spend summer afternoons splashing in the water and enjoying ice cream at the picnic tables. Golfers can book a tee time at the Mount Pleasant Golf Course and follow in the footsteps of Arnold Palmer, who won his second professional victory here in 1956. “Mount Pleasant golf course is still doing well, and it’s pretty fun to play on,” Billig says. “It’s got a lot of history to it as well.” On the other side of Morgan State’s campus, folks can walk or bike around Lake Montebello, a reservoir built in 1881. The green space around the lake is also home to a disc golf course and to the Herring Run Park, which hosts youth sports on its multiple athletic fields.

Getting around in Charm City

The neighborhood is framed by the two roads from which it draws its name – Loch Raven Boulevard to the west and Perring Parkway to the east. Both connect the community north to Northern Parkway and south to Harford Road. Northern Parkway cuts west across the city to Interstate 83 and west to Route 1, which is the quickest way to make the trip to Interstates 695 and 95. I-95 provides the most direct route 20 miles south to Baltimore Washington International Airport, a route that will take commuters through the harbor tunnel.
